National Hispanic Cultural Center of New Mexico1701 Fourth Street SE, Albuquerque, NMTel: +1 505 766 9895; +1 505 246 2261 • Web: Visit this site » This grand, state-of-the-art facility is located in the Rio Grande valley. Hispano America is proudly represented with contributions to the arts, sciences and humanities. See the joy, passion, pain and perseverance of the local and national Hispanic community brought to light here. The stately architectural style of this site is reminiscent of the Incas and Mayans. The facilities include a 2,500-seat amphitheater, performing arts center, research and literary arts building, plus a 10,000-square-foot visual arts center.
